1. Product Introduction
1.1 Product Description
This equipment is a multi-functional power experiment and testing platform, integrating multiple functional modules such as inverter, load, measurement, and control. It is suitable for power electronics experiments, new energy system testing, teaching demonstrations, and daily power testing. The equipment adopts a modular design, with each unit operating independently yet working collaboratively and efficiently, exhibiting stable and reliable performance. Users can flexibly combine modules and power supply units to complete diverse operations such as AC/DC circuit experiments, photovoltaic system simulation, and battery charge/discharge testing. The overall structure uses a European standard profile frame with casters for easy movement; the white desktop provides ample operating space, meeting ergonomic requirements, making it an ideal tool for laboratories, classrooms, and maintenance areas.
1.2 Product Features
Modular Design: Supports quick module replacement to meet different experimental needs, offering strong expandability.
High-Precision Measurement: Equipped with AC/DC voltage/ammeters, providing intuitive and reliable data.
Multiple Power Outputs: Provides 220V AC, 12V DC, photovoltaic simulation, and battery outputs, offering strong compatibility.
Safety Protection: Built-in fuses and grounding protection ensure safe operation.
Portable design: Features a European standard frame with omnidirectional wheels, allowing for flexible movement and maximizing desktop space utilization.

4. Product Teaching Experiment List
(1) Photovoltaic Panel and Simulated Light Source Connection Experiment
(2) Solar Off-Grid Power Generation Experiment
(3) Inverter Load Experiment
(4) Photovoltaic Panel Open Circuit Voltage Test Experiment
(5) Photovoltaic Panel Short Circuit Current Test Experiment
(6) Photovoltaic Panel Power Measurement Experiment under Different Illumination Conditions
(7) Battery Charging Experiment
(8) Software Testing Experiment
